.order-table{width:100%;margin-bottom:20px}.order-table th,.order-table td{line-height:20px;text-align:left;vertical-align:top;padding:15px 8px 25px 20px}.order-table.bordered-table{border:1px solid #ddd;border-collapse:separate;*border-collapse:collapse;border-left:0;border-radius:4px}.order-table.bordered-table th,.order-table.bordered-table td{border-top:1px solid #ddd;border-left:1px solid #ddd}.order-table.bordered-table thead:first-child tr:first-child th,.order-table.bordered-table thead:first-child tr:first-child td{border-top:0}.order-table.bordered-table thead:first-child tr:first-child th,.order-table.bordered-table tbody:first-child tr:first-child th,.order-table.bordered-table tbody:first-child tr:first-child td{border-top:0}.order-table.bordered-table thead:first-child tr:first-child>th:first-child,.order-table.bordered-table tbody:first-child tr:first-child>td:first-child,.order-table.bordered-table tbody:first-child tr:first-child>th:first-child{border-top-left-radius:4px}.order-table.bordered-table thead:first-child tr:first-child>th:last-child,.order-table.bordered-table tbody:first-child tr:first-child>td:last-child,.order-table.bordered-table tbody:first-child tr:first-child>th:last-child{border-top-right-radius:4px}.order-table.bordered-table thead:last-child tr:last-child>th:first-child,.order-table.bordered-table tbody:last-child tr:last-child>td:first-child,.order-table.bordered-table tbody:last-child tr:last-child>th:first-child{border-bottom-left-radius:4px}.order-table.bordered-table thead:last-child tr:last-child>th:last-child,.order-table.bordered-table tbody:last-child tr:last-child>td:last-child,.order-table.bordered-table tbody:last-child tr:last-child>th:last-child{border-bottom-right-radius:4px}.order-table.bordered-table tbody>tr:nth-child(odd)>td,.order-table.bordered-table tbody>tr:nth-child(odd)>th{background-color:#f9f9f9}.order-table.summary-table .merchant-info{background-color:#f7f7f7;padding:8px 10px;font-size:0.95em;border-top:2px solid #eaeaea}.order-table.summary-table .merchant-info strong{font-size:1.1em}.order-table.summary-table .thumbnail{width:86px;padding:15px 0 15px 20px;text-align:center;border-bottom:solid 1px #eaeaea}.order-table.summary-table .item{border-bottom:solid 1px #eaeaea}.order-table.summary-table .item a{font-size:1.2em}.order-table.summary-table .price{text-align:right;border-bottom:solid 1px #eaeaea}.order-table.order-totals{float:right;width:280px;margin-right:10px}.order-table.order-totals th,.order-table.order-totals td{padding:0;line-height:30px}.order-table.order-totals td{text-align:right}.order-table.order-totals .totals th,.order-table.order-totals .totals td{font-weight:bold;font-size:20px;padding-top:5px;border-top:solid 2px #f7f7f7}.order-table.order-info td{width:33%}@media only screen and (max-width: 1099px){#page-body{width:auto;padding:20px 2%;overflow:hidden}}.order-lookup{text-align:center;position:relative;padding:20px 0 50px;max-width:533px;min-width:235px;margin:0 auto;padding:45px 114px;z-index:12}@media only screen and (max-width: 750px){.order-lookup{padding:30px 54px}}.order-lookup h2{margin-bottom:12px;color:#b8b8b8;font-size:24px;line-height:30px;text-align:center}.order-lookup .faux-input input{width:250px}.order-lookup-page{margin:-3%;min-height:600px;padding:0px 0 40px}@media only screen and (max-width: 750px){.order-lookup-page{margin-bottom:0;padding-bottom:0px}}.order-lookup-page .error-explanation{margin:20px auto 0px}.order-lookup-page .btn{margin-top:20px}.order-lookup-page .order-lookup{background-color:#ffffff;max-width:725px;padding-top:10px;margin:25px auto;position:relative}@media only screen and (max-width: 750px){.order-lookup-page .order-lookup{margin-bottom:0;padding-bottom:0}}.order-lookup-page .order-lookup h2{font-weight:300;color:#57696d;font-size:27px}.order-lookup-page .order-lookup .order-tip{margin-top:10px;margin-bottom:25px !important;margin:20px -30px 0px;padding:15px}.order-lookup-page .order-lookup .order-tip h4{font-size:16px;line-height:40px;color:#717171;font-weight:500;margin-bottom:10px}.order-lookup-page .order-lookup .order-tip p{font-size:12px}.order-lookup-page .order-lookup .order-tip p:last-child{margin-bottom:0}@media only screen and (max-width: 750px){.order-lookup-page .order-lookup .order-tip{margin:30px -54px -20px}}.order-lookup-page .order-lookup-form{max-width:350px;margin:0 auto}.order-lookup-page .order-lookup-form .session-field label{color:#909090}.order-lookup-form{max-width:320px;margin:0 auto}@media only screen and (max-width: 750px){.order-lookup-form{margin-bottom:66px}}.order-summary{padding-top:16px}.order-summary h1{font-weight:500;font-family:"Gotham SSm A", "Gotham SSm B", sans-serif;font-size:24px;text-transform:uppercase;line-height:30px;margin-bottom:5px}.order-summary h2{font-size:18px;font-weight:bold;margin-bottom:10px}.order-summary a{font-weight:bold;color:#a18f7a}.order-summary-header:after{content:" ";display:table;clear:both}@media only screen and (min-width: 530px){.order-summary-header h1{float:left;margin-bottom:20px}}@media only screen and (min-width: 530px){.order-summary-header .login{float:right;margin-top:4px;margin-bottom:0}}.order-summary-body a{font-weight:bold;color:#a18f7a}
